[Qemu-devel] [PATCH v3 08/22] qcow2: More helpers for refcount modificat


From: Max Reitz
Subject: [Qemu-devel] [PATCH v3 08/22] qcow2: More helpers for refcount modification
Date: Thu, 20 Nov 2014 18:06:24 +0100

Add helper functions for getting and setting refcounts in a refcount
array for any possible refcount order, and choose the correct one during
refcount initialization.

Signed-off-by: Max Reitz <address@hidden>
---
 block/qcow2-refcount.c | 124 ++++++++++++++++++++++++++++++++++++++++++++++++-
 1 file changed, 122 insertions(+), 2 deletions(-)

diff --git a/block/qcow2-refcount.c b/block/qcow2-refcount.c
index ff36924..60594d8 100644
--- a/block/qcow2-refcount.c
+++ b/block/qcow2-refcount.c
@@ -32,10 +32,49 @@ static int QEMU_WARN_UNUSED_RESULT 
update_refcount(BlockDriverState *bs,
                             int64_t offset, int64_t length,
                             int addend, enum qcow2_discard_type type);
 
+static uint64_t get_refcount_ro0(const void *refcount_array, uint64_t index);
+static uint64_t get_refcount_ro1(const void *refcount_array, uint64_t index);
+static uint64_t get_refcount_ro2(const void *refcount_array, uint64_t index);
+static uint64_t get_refcount_ro3(const void *refcount_array, uint64_t index);
 static uint64_t get_refcount_ro4(const void *refcount_array, uint64_t index);
+static uint64_t get_refcount_ro5(const void *refcount_array, uint64_t index);
+static uint64_t get_refcount_ro6(const void *refcount_array, uint64_t index);
 
+static void set_refcount_ro0(void *refcount_array, uint64_t index,
+                             uint64_t value);
+static void set_refcount_ro1(void *refcount_array, uint64_t index,
+                             uint64_t value);
+static void set_refcount_ro2(void *refcount_array, uint64_t index,
+                             uint64_t value);
+static void set_refcount_ro3(void *refcount_array, uint64_t index,
+                             uint64_t value);
 static void set_refcount_ro4(void *refcount_array, uint64_t index,
                              uint64_t value);
+static void set_refcount_ro5(void *refcount_array, uint64_t index,
+                             uint64_t value);
+static void set_refcount_ro6(void *refcount_array, uint64_t index,
+                             uint64_t value);
+
+
+static Qcow2GetRefcountFunc *const get_refcount_funcs[] = {
+    &get_refcount_ro0,
+    &get_refcount_ro1,
+    &get_refcount_ro2,
+    &get_refcount_ro3,
+    &get_refcount_ro4,
+    &get_refcount_ro5,
+    &get_refcount_ro6
+};
+
+static Qcow2SetRefcountFunc *const set_refcount_funcs[] = {
+    &set_refcount_ro0,
+    &set_refcount_ro1,
+    &set_refcount_ro2,
+    &set_refcount_ro3,
+    &set_refcount_ro4,
+    &set_refcount_ro5,
+    &set_refcount_ro6
+};
 
 
 /*********************************************************/
@@ -47,8 +86,10 @@ int qcow2_refcount_init(BlockDriverState *bs)
     unsigned int refcount_table_size2, i;
     int ret;
 
-    s->get_refcount = &get_refcount_ro4;
-    s->set_refcount = &set_refcount_ro4;
+    assert(s->refcount_order >= 0 && s->refcount_order <= 6);
+
+    s->get_refcount = get_refcount_funcs[s->refcount_order];
+    s->set_refcount = set_refcount_funcs[s->refcount_order];
 
     assert(s->refcount_table_size <= INT_MAX / sizeof(uint64_t));
     refcount_table_size2 = s->refcount_table_size * sizeof(uint64_t);
@@ -80,6 +121,59 @@ void qcow2_refcount_close(BlockDriverState *bs)
 }
 
 
+static uint64_t get_refcount_ro0(const void *refcount_array, uint64_t index)
+{
+    return (((const uint8_t *)refcount_array)[index / 8] >> (index % 8)) & 0x1;
+}
+
+static void set_refcount_ro0(void *refcount_array, uint64_t index,
+                             uint64_t value)
+{
+    assert(!(value >> 1));
+    ((uint8_t *)refcount_array)[index / 8] &= ~(0x1 << (index % 8));
+    ((uint8_t *)refcount_array)[index / 8] |= value << (index % 8);
+}
+
+static uint64_t get_refcount_ro1(const void *refcount_array, uint64_t index)
+{
+    return (((const uint8_t *)refcount_array)[index / 4] >> (2 * (index % 4)))
+           & 0x3;
+}
+
+static void set_refcount_ro1(void *refcount_array, uint64_t index,
+                             uint64_t value)
+{
+    assert(!(value >> 2));
+    ((uint8_t *)refcount_array)[index / 4] &= ~(0x3 << (2 * (index % 4)));
+    ((uint8_t *)refcount_array)[index / 4] |= value << (2 * (index % 4));
+}
+
+static uint64_t get_refcount_ro2(const void *refcount_array, uint64_t index)
+{
+    return (((const uint8_t *)refcount_array)[index / 2] >> (4 * (index % 2)))
+           & 0xf;
+}
+
+static void set_refcount_ro2(void *refcount_array, uint64_t index,
+                             uint64_t value)
+{
+    assert(!(value >> 4));
+    ((uint8_t *)refcount_array)[index / 2] &= ~(0xf << (4 * (index % 2)));
+    ((uint8_t *)refcount_array)[index / 2] |= value << (4 * (index % 2));
+}
+
+static uint64_t get_refcount_ro3(const void *refcount_array, uint64_t index)
+{
+    return ((const uint8_t *)refcount_array)[index];
+}
+
+static void set_refcount_ro3(void *refcount_array, uint64_t index,
+                             uint64_t value)
+{
+    assert(!(value >> 8));
+    ((uint8_t *)refcount_array)[index] = value;
+}
+
 static uint64_t get_refcount_ro4(const void *refcount_array, uint64_t index)
 {
     return be16_to_cpu(((const uint16_t *)refcount_array)[index]);
@@ -92,6 +186,32 @@ static void set_refcount_ro4(void *refcount_array, uint64_t 
index,
     ((uint16_t *)refcount_array)[index] = cpu_to_be16(value);
 }
 
+static uint64_t get_refcount_ro5(const void *refcount_array, uint64_t index)
+{
+    return be32_to_cpu(((const uint32_t *)refcount_array)[index]);
+}
+
+static void set_refcount_ro5(void *refcount_array, uint64_t index,
+                             uint64_t value)
+{
+    assert(!(value >> 32));
+    ((uint32_t *)refcount_array)[index] = cpu_to_be32(value);
+}
+
+static uint64_t get_refcount_ro6(const void *refcount_array, uint64_t index)
+{
+    return be64_to_cpu(((const uint64_t *)refcount_array)[index]);
+}
+
+static void set_refcount_ro6(void *refcount_array, uint64_t index,
+                             uint64_t value)
+{
+    /* for 64 bit refcounts, refcount_max is INT64_MAX to prevent signed
+     * overflows (and to allow for -errno style return values) */
+    assert(!(value >> 63));
+    ((uint64_t *)refcount_array)[index] = cpu_to_be64(value);
+}
+
